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Chọn các kết quả khác biệt hàng đầu được sắp xếp theo tần suất

Tôi chưa thử nghiệm nó, vì vậy cú pháp có thể không hoàn hảo, nhưng những gì như thế này thì sao:

select name, count(*) as frequency
from your_table
group by name
order by count(*) desc

Nên cung cấp cho bạn các tên duy nhất và số lần tương ứng của mỗi tên xuất hiện trong bảng, được sắp xếp theo số đó.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Có thể mysqli_insert_id trả về id không chính xác trong các ứng dụng có lưu lượng truy cập cao không?

  2. Đầu ra UTF-8 với CakePHP

  3. Không thể thay đổi cột được sử dụng trong ràng buộc khóa ngoại

  4. Ví dụ về Spring Boot CRUD với MySQL

  5. java.sql.SQLException:Quyền truy cập bị từ chối đối với người dùng 'root' @ 'localhost' (sử dụng mật khẩu:CÓ)